Wikipedia Speedruns is a platform that allows users to participate in Wikipedia "speedruns" - the challenge of navigating from one Wikipedia article to another as quickly as possible. The goal is to put your Wikipedia navigation skills to the test and see how fast you can reach a target article from a given starting point.
The website has several key features:
- Quick Play: This section allows you to try out a random Wikipedia speedrun challenge, with the goal and starting article kept secret until you begin.
- Prompt of the Day: A new Wikipedia speedrun challenge is posted daily for the community to attempt.
- Training Mode: This section provides access to a collection of classic Wikipedia speedrun prompts that you can practice.
- Party Mode: This feature allows you to invite friends to join you in a shared Wikipedia speedrun session, so you can compete against each other.
- Prompt Submission: Users can submit their own Wikipedia speedrun prompts for the community to try out.
- The website emphasizes the element of luck in these speedruns, encouraging users to "put on your lucky hat, grab your lucky socks, and let the games begin!" The goal is to make navigating the world's largest encyclopedia a fun, competitive, and social experience.
